<title>gfs2: Don't clear sb-&gt;s_fs_info in gfs2_sys_fs_add</title>
<updated>2025-06-19T13:32:37+00:00</updated>
<author>
<name>Andrew Price</name>
<email>anprice@redhat.com</email>
</author>
<published>2025-05-28T15:02:37+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=da728507b071c4ea006383a9c796cea1c4dab8a1'/>
<id>urn:sha1:da728507b071c4ea006383a9c796cea1c4dab8a1</id>
<content type='text'>
commit 9126d2754c5e5d1818765811a10af0a14cf1fa0a upstream.

When gfs2_sys_fs_add() fails, it sets sb-&gt;s_fs_info to NULL on its error
path (see commit 0d515210b696 ("GFS2: Add kobject release method")).
The intention seems to be to prevent dereferencing sb-&gt;s_fs_info once
the object pointed to has been deallocated, but that would be better
achieved by setting the pointer to NULL in free_sbd().

As a consequence, when the call to gfs2_sys_fs_add() fails in
gfs2_fill_super(), sdp = GFS2_SB(inode) will evaluate to NULL in iput()
-&gt; gfs2_drop_inode(), and accessing sdp-&gt;sd_flags will be a NULL pointer
dereference.

Fix that by only setting sb-&gt;s_fs_info to NULL when actually freeing the
object pointed to in free_sbd().

<title>regulator: dt-bindings: mt6357: Drop fixed compatible requirement</title>
<updated>2025-06-19T13:32:37+00:00</updated>
<author>
<name>Nícolas F. R. A. Prado</name>
<email>nfraprado@collabora.com</email>
</author>
<published>2025-05-14T12:36:06+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=d4724213c82bbef95fa8264671e9b99662bf1c77'/>
<id>urn:sha1:d4724213c82bbef95fa8264671e9b99662bf1c77</id>
<content type='text'>
commit 9cfdd7752ba5f8cc9b8191e8c9aeeec246241fa4 upstream.

Some of the regulators on the MT6357 PMIC currently reference the
fixed-regulator dt-binding, which enforces the presence of a
regulator-fixed compatible. However since all regulators on the MT6357
PMIC are handled by a single mt6357-regulator driver, probed through
MFD, the compatibles don't serve any purpose. In fact they cause
failures in the DT kselftest since they aren't probed by the fixed
regulator driver as would be expected. Furthermore this is the only
dt-binding in this family like this: mt6359-regulator and
mt6358-regulator don't require those compatibles.

Commit d77e89b7b03f ("arm64: dts: mediatek: mt6357: Drop regulator-fixed
compatibles") removed the compatibles from Devicetree, but missed
updating the binding, which still requires them, introducing dt-binding
errors. Remove the compatible requirement by referencing the plain
regulator dt-binding instead to fix the dt-binding errors.

<title>x86/fred/signal: Prevent immediate repeat of single step trap on return from SIGTRAP handler</title>
<updated>2025-06-19T13:32:37+00:00</updated>
<author>
<name>Xin Li (Intel)</name>
<email>xin@zytor.com</email>
</author>
<published>2025-06-09T08:40:53+00:00</published>
<link rel='alternate' type='text/html' href='https://git.radix-linux.su/kernel/linux.git/commit/?id=ea50a9c348dc0b78c66b17000dceeaa9385602ab'/>
<id>urn:sha1:ea50a9c348dc0b78c66b17000dceeaa9385602ab</id>
<content type='text'>
commit e34dbbc85d64af59176fe59fad7b4122f4330fe2 upstream.

Clear the software event flag in the augmented SS to prevent immediate
repeat of single step trap on return from SIGTRAP handler if the trap
flag (TF) is set without an external debugger attached.

Following is a typical single-stepping flow for a user process:

1) The user process is prepared for single-stepping by setting
   RFLAGS.TF = 1.
2) When any instruction in user space completes, a #DB is triggered.
3) The kernel handles the #DB and returns to user space, invoking the
   SIGTRAP handler with RFLAGS.TF = 0.
4) After the SIGTRAP handler finishes, the user process performs a
   sigreturn syscall, restoring the original state, including
   RFLAGS.TF = 1.
5) Goto step 2.

According to the FRED specification:

A) Bit 17 in the augmented SS is designated as the software event
   flag, which is set to 1 for FRED event delivery of SYSCALL,
   SYSENTER, or INT n.
B) If bit 17 of the augmented SS is 1 and ERETU would result in
   RFLAGS.TF = 1, a single-step trap will be pending upon completion
   of ERETU.

In step 4) above, the software event flag is set upon the sigreturn
syscall, and its corresponding ERETU would restore RFLAGS.TF = 1.
This combination causes a pending single-step trap upon completion of
ERETU.  Therefore, another #DB is triggered before any user space
instruction is executed, which leads to an infinite loop in which the
SIGTRAP handler keeps being invoked on the same user space IP.
